- Title
A cor das ruas: o racismo e a população em situação de rua no Brasil.
- Authors
Alves dos Santos, Elaine Teixeira; de Oliveira Sarreta, Fernanda; Oliveira Guilherme, Bruno César
- Abstract
The present manuscript brings a reflection on the construction of the phenomenon of Homeless Population and the relationship with the history of the black population in Brazil. The article composes the ongoing research of the authors in the PostGraduate Program in Social Work at Universidade Estadual Paulista. We chose the method in Marx to carry out an analysis of the enslavement process as a central component for the emergence and expansion of Late Capitalism throughout Latin America. Through a brief rescue of historical and legal landmarks, it reflects on the profile and identities attributed to the PSR and its deep relationship with the country's slavery and racist history. It is concluded that the phenomenon of the Homeless Population imposes great challenges to the reality of urban spaces, and that the social movements of this segment have an extensive agenda for the realization of Human Rights, therefore it is fundamental to understand the complexity of this reality, to know the historical process of this phenomenon, as well as carrying out more research and data collection that may contribute to the instrumentalization of the struggles and resistance of this population.
